Different Types of Cleaning Brushes With Handle

Cleaning brushes with handles come in a variety of designs, each tailored for specific tasks. The most common types include dish brushes, scrub brushes, toilet brushes, and detail brushes. Dish brushes typically feature softer bristles that are perfect for washing dishes, ensuring that delicate surfaces are not scratched. On the other hand, scrub brushes often have firmer bristles for tackling tough stains on surfaces such as countertops, floors, and outdoor surfaces.

Another variant is the toilet brush, which comes with a specially designed curved head that can reach all those hard-to-clean areas within the toilet bowl. These brushes often include features like splash guards or holders, making them more hygienic. Detail brushes are smaller and used for intricate cleaning tasks, such as cleaning crevices in appliances or getting into tight spots that larger brushes cannot reach. Understanding these variations will help you select the perfect brush for your cleaning needs.

Additionally, some cleaning brushes with handles may incorporate ergonomic designs or materials that enhance grip and reduce strain on the wrists. Many come with replaceable heads, making them more economical and eco-friendly. Choosing the right type not only makes cleaning easier but also ensures that the job is done effectively.

How to Maintain Your Cleaning Brushes With Handle

Proper maintenance of your cleaning brushes ensures their longevity and effectiveness. Start by cleaning the bristles after each use to remove debris, dirt, or cleaning agents that may have built up. Rinse the brush thoroughly under warm water, occasionally using a mixture of baking soda and vinegar for deep cleaning. This not only disinfects the bristles but also helps in breaking down any lingering odors.

When drying your cleaning brushes, it’s essential to store them in a way that allows for air circulation. Avoid leaving them in closed cabinets or containers where moisture can accumulate. Hanging them on hooks or placing them in an open container prevents mold growth and helps maintain the integrity of the bristles. If the brush has removable heads, consider washing them separately according to the manufacturer’s instructions.

It’s also crucial to replace your cleaning brushes periodically. Signs that a brush needs replacing include frayed or bent bristles, which can hinder cleaning performance. Keeping an eye on the condition of your brushes will help ensure they remain effective and hygienic for your cleaning tasks.

1. Type of Bristles

The type of bristles used in cleaning brushes can greatly affect their cleaning ability and the surfaces they’re suitable for. Brushes typically come with soft, medium, or stiff bristles. Soft bristles are ideal for delicate surfaces like non-stick cookware or painted walls, preventing scratches and damage. Medium bristles can tackle various surfaces, making them versatile for day-to-day cleaning tasks. Stiff bristles, in contrast, are designed for heavy-duty scrubbing, making them perfect for outdoor cleaning or tough stains.

Before purchasing, think about the types of surfaces you’ll be cleaning most often. If you need a brush for detailed items like tiles or glass, look for soft bristles. For kitchen and bathroom deep cleaning tasks, a medium to stiff bristle brush might be more effective. Ultimately, selecting the right bristle type will ensure efficient cleaning without risking damage to your surfaces.

3. Material Quality

The material quality of both the brush and the handle affects durability and performance. Brushes made from high-quality synthetic materials or natural fibers tend to outlast cheaper alternatives. For example, nylon and polypropylene bristles resist water and chemicals, making them an excellent choice for various cleaning tasks. Additionally, handle materials like sturdy plastic or metal ensure that the brush can withstand regular use and pressure without breaking.

Evaluate the materials of the cleaning brushes you are considering. Higher-quality materials might come with a higher price tag but often offer better longevity and performance. Investing in a robust cleaning brush will save you money in the long run since you won’t need to replace it as often. Look for brands that offer warranties or guarantees to ensure you’re purchasing a high-quality product.

3. How do I properly maintain my cleaning brush with a handle?

Proper maintenance of your cleaning brush can prolong its lifespan and ensure effective cleaning. After each use, it’s essential to rinse off any debris or cleaning solutions from the bristles to prevent buildup. You can use warm soapy water to clean the brush, especially if you’ve been using it for tougher stains or greasy surfaces. Ensuring it dries completely before storing it will also help prevent mold and mildew from forming.

Periodic deep cleaning is also beneficial, particularly for brushes that deal with grime or food particles. Soaking the brush in a mixture of water and vinegar can effectively sanitize it. Additionally, inspect the bristles regularly for signs of wear and tear. If you notice significant fraying or the bristles have lost their stiffness, it may be time to invest in a new brush to maintain cleaning effectiveness.
